Question About Apria and the 30 day mask warranties
I called my local Apria rep a few minutes ago requesting a new mask to try out (it will be my 3rd) and i asked her if i have to return the other 2 she gave me last week and she said no and that i wouldn't be charged extra for them. There mine to keep. Does that sound right? I assumed that if you get a mask and it doesn't work out for you you'll have to return it to get another one to try, not outright keep them and just receive another mask. Its a-OK with me to have a few extra masks lying around even if they don't exactly work for me but i don't want to get charged extra by my insurance, even if they will pay 90% of it.

Re: Question About Apria and the 30 day mask warranties
Sounds like you have found one of the few good Apria locations. Many DMEs do this...they can get reimbursed from the mfg.

Re: Question About Apria and the 30 day mask warranties
My Apria will allow you to exchange a mask one time.( The initial mask from them) But they don't charge for chin straps. There has been a few orders that they screwed up on sending the paper work to my insurance and they didn't get paid. It's been over 6 months and they haven't billed me.
There doesn't seem to be one rule for all of Apria.

Re: Question About Apria and the 30 day mask warranties
the one rule for apria is that there are no rules. when i first started 10 yrs ago, they were nice, exchanged masks and did all the prescription requests behind the scenes. billing always was unacceptable. then somewhere 3 or 4 years back i heard that they had made some corporate changes which trickled down to poor, very poor service. all of a sudden there were no mask exchanges, take it or leave it attitude and a general unfriendly attitude. this is not a small place, having an attached warehouse and delivery trucks. at one point i saw the same 'back at 2' sign in the window for 3 days in a row at different hour in the day. the place was dark and deserted. when we finally got an appointment, they bombed out. we were driving there for a 10am appt. at 9:50 they called to say the rt was sick and not coming in today. how about calling at 8am? at that moment we left them forever. i went to the doc's office for a prescription to a new dme and found out that my doc that had sent all patients to them for a long time was no longer sending them patients. the new dme said that medicare also cut them (the local office) off. i know others have a different opinion of them and that my problems may have been because of a poor local manager. all i can say be aware and verify, verify, verify. if something starts to smell, move on.Bobby269 wrote: There doesn't seem to be one rule for all of Apria.

Re: Question About Apria and the 30 day mask warranties
When I exchanged a mask, my Apria rep said she was supposed to take back the old one. However, she went on to explain that she'd just have to throw it out. So, she instead offered to "pretend" to discard it, thereby allowing me to keep it.
